Summary of Key Insights
The "White Noise Ambience HD" app is generally well-received and effective as a sleep aid and focus tool. Users appreciate its extensive sound library, mixing capabilities, and timer function. The overall sentiment is positive, as reflected in the high average rating. However, recurring complaints about the lack of an alarm feature, short sound loops, and the nag screen indicate areas for improvement. The app's strengths lie in its functionality and sound variety, while its weaknesses involve missing features and some sound quality issues.
Quantitative Metrics:
- Overall Rating: High (based on score distribution)
- 5-Star Reviews: 76.4% (107/140)
- 4-Star Reviews: 15.7% (22/140)
- 3-Star Reviews: 6.4% (9/140)
- 2-Star Reviews: 0.7% (1/140)
- 1-Star Reviews: 0.7% (1/140)

Key User Pain Points
- Lack of Alarm Feature: This is the most frequently requested feature. Users want to wake up to the app's sounds.
- Short Sound Loops: Some users find the short loop cycles repetitive and distracting, hindering relaxation.
- Nag Screen/Rating Request: Users find the frequent requests to rate the app annoying and disruptive.
- Sound Quality Issues: A few users reported minor flaws in the quality of certain sounds.
- Complicated Playlist Creation: Some users experience difficulty in creating playlists.
- Retina Image Quality: One review notes the image quality is poor.
Frequently Requested Features
- Alarm Feature: The most requested feature, integrating the clock with an alarm.
- Longer Sound Loops/More Randomness: Users desire longer, less repetitive sound loops.
- User Sample Upload: Allowing users to upload their own sounds.
Strengths and Positive Aspects
- Extensive Sound Library: Users appreciate the wide variety of available sounds.
- Mixing Capabilities: The ability to combine up to four sounds is a highly valued feature.
- Timer Function: The timer allows users to set the duration of the sounds.
- Ease of Use: Many users find the app easy to navigate and use.
- Effectiveness as a Sleep Aid: Users report that the app helps them fall asleep and stay asleep.
- Customization: Users appreciate the ability to customize sound mixes and volumes.
- Background Audio Support: Can run in the background while using other apps.
- Customer Support: One user praised the responsive customer support.
